View Poll Results: What is the ONE most important thing the Patriots need to do this off-season?
Bring in experienced help to the coaching staff 16 16.84%
Bring in experienced help to the player personnel department 2 2.11%
Sign or draft an upper echelon pass rusher 34 35.79%
Sign or draft an upper echelon wide receiver 6 6.32%
Sign or draft an upper echelon running back 2 2.11%
Sign or draft an upper echelon offensive lineman 4 4.21%
Sign or draft an upper echelon defensive back 0 0%
Sign or draft an upper echelon linebacker 6 6.32%
Acquire 3 or more immediate starters in the draft 21 22.11%
Other - (please post what it is) 4 4.21%
Voters: 95. You may not vote on this poll

They need to draft young, hungry, starting calliber players. Create a base to build upon in 2010 and beyond. Whether it be a guy to compliment Mayo inside, a beast at OLB/DE, or a WR that scares the living hell out of opposing teams, they need someone who will start their NFL career as a Patriot. They can't afford to get veterans all the time to fill the holes. To compliment the team and provide serviceable reps, sure. But not as long term answers. All the great coaching in the world can't make up for lack of talent. Even if you're BB.

I can't recall a season under BB where the Pats gameplans, adjustments and playcalling was so unimpressive and a factor in so many lost games.

For one of the only times in BB's tenure here, I felt that this Patriot team was outcoached after the game ended more times than not. Further, for the first time ever in BB's time here, I can count on my one hand where I felt this Patriot team had the coaching advantage over their opponent heading into a contest. If I felt this way I imagine the players (on both teams) did as well and this is so unlike past Patriots teams who had their opponent beat before the game even began due to a major coaching advantage.

I hope that never happens again so I picked improve coaching.
